Rome’s World: The Peutinger Map ReconsideredBold text

A companion website to the monograph (2010) of the same same, Rome's World provides users with browsable, hi-resolution images of the Peutinger Map (Tabula Peutingeriana), along with digital markup on the map itself. In addition, a concordance is provided, allowing the user to correlate the Peutinger Map with the Barrington Atlas of the Greek and Roman World and, in turn, the Pleiades gazetteer.

Principal Investigator Richard J. A. Talbert
